XRP (Ripple) has fallen to $1.36, leaving investors at a crossroads over whether to sell now or hold on longer.

According to cryptocurrency media outlet Watcher Guru on March 1 (local time), XRP is trading around $1.36, marking a sharp decline from its 52-week high of $3.64. The Fear & Greed Index points to “Extreme Fear,” and investors are divided over whether to continue holding. The outlet noted, “How long to hold XRP depends on which price scenario investors believe and how much volatility they are willing to endure.”

Price forecasts for 2026 vary dramatically. Geoffrey Kendrick of Standard Chartered set a 2026 price target of $8, citing regulatory clarity and the launch of a spot XRP ETF in November 2025. In contrast, Alex Kalcidi offered a more conservative target of $3, emphasizing that the XRP Ledger must expand real-world adoption across three pillars: payment and settlement networks, tokenized asset platforms, and institutional financial infrastructure.

From a technical perspective, breaking above $2 is considered the first gateway to a trend reversal. Conversely, if $1.27 fails to hold, the bearish scenario could strengthen. The lawsuit with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) officially concluded in August 2025, and the spot XRP ETF launched thereafter attracted approximately $1.37 billion in its initial weeks, boosting market expectations. However, some exchange analysts suggest that major positive catalysts may already be priced in, projecting that XRP could trade within a range for a significant part of 2026.

Annual price projections range widely from $1.81 to $8. In particular, the pace of real-world adoption of Ripple’s RLUSD stablecoin and its utilization in the cross-border payments market are cited as additional catalysts. If ETF inflows and RLUSD expansion improve simultaneously, the bullish scenario could gain traction. However, in the absence of clear new catalysts, a prolonged sideways market cannot be ruled out.

Experts repeatedly advise, “Accumulate in phases during periods of fear, and avoid chasing parabolic rallies.” For short-term traders, a breakout above $2 will be key, while for mid- to long-term investors, the realization of the adoption narrative by mid-2027 is expected to be the turning point. Ultimately, analysts say the appropriate holding period for XRP depends on whether one believes in the $3 base-case scenario or the $8 bullish outlook.
